Handover — Dispatch Desk

Tova,

Taking over the Arlberg–Dunmoor contract runs from today. Signed originals from Arlberg legal go out Tuesdays and Thursdays, sealed folder, courier only — never internal mail. Count pages against the manifest before sealing. Dunmoor's office manager receives personally. One more thing before your first run: the courier hand-over instruction is noted just below.

handover note for yagep-tagef: the fenok sorwyn courier leaves the fraok sileth sorax ledger at gate 2873 under passcode 476683

Pool cars, quick version: keys live in the grey cabinet by the back office at Dunmow Yard. Night shift can take a car for call-outs — just fill in the sheet, even at 3am, or Marti will chase you. Lock the cabinet after. The code you'll need is below.

staff pass of tajog-bahap = bdg-GTUUI-82661

// Encoding detection for uploads to the Fennwright ingest pipeline.
// We sniff at most a bounded prefix of each file; anything past that
// is assumed to match the detected encoding. Confidence below the
// floor falls back to UTF-8 with replacement, never to a guess —
// this prevents the smuggling vector Tamsin flagged in the Orrell
// review. Detection never executes content. The bounds and floors
// enforced by this module are defined immediately below.

constants for yaduf-fahag:
BUDGETS = {
    "kelix": 528,
    "briwyn": 734,
}

Subject: Handover — ParcelPing Webhook DB

Hi Renata,

Handing over the ParcelPing webhook ingest database ahead of my leave. The webhook writes tracking events into the `events_raw` table; retention is 30 days via a nightly job. Alerts fire if lag exceeds five minutes. Replica failover was tested last Tuesday with no issues. For direct access during the sync, use the connection string below.

primary connection of kagef-yagug = redis://druath_svc:vN@db-e0f5.ordinsys.internal:5432/olidor